Barcelona striker Robert Lewandowski has made it absolutely clear that he will continue to play for Barcelona next season.

Despite the ongoing speculation surrounding his future, the Polish forward firmly stated that he is fully committed to the club and has no intention of leaving.

“It is not an issue for me. I will stay next season,” he said while affirming his commitment to the club.

The 36-year-old, who is under contract with Barça until 2026, has just wrapped up a brilliant season, scoring 42 goals in 52 matches. It was his best campaign in a Barça shirt, and he is already hungry for more.

“I’ve already won more than 30 titles in my career. But I’m still ready for more,” he said, showing no signs of slowing down.

In recent weeks, reports suggested that Barcelona might be forced to offload high earners like Lewandowski due to financial pressure. But the striker brushed aside any such concerns.

“Right now, all I have on my mind is Barcelona,” he insisted. His message to fans was loud and clear: “Our team will be stronger next season.”

Lewandowski, who joined from Bayern Munich in 2022 for €45 million, remains in top shape.

The veteran striker revealed that his physical condition is still elite, even claiming, “My biological age is 30. That’s how I feel, and I track it constantly.”

His commitment to fitness is one of the main reasons he continues to perform at the highest level.

When asked about retirement, Lewandowski said he is far from that stage. “In the end, it’s about what my heart and my head tell me.”

Until then, he plans to keep leading the line for Barça and help the team push for silverware. With the backing of Hansi Flick and a renewed sense of purpose, Lewandowski seems more focused than ever.
